15 Effective Ways to Save on Coupons and Money on Food Groceries

15 Effective Ways to Save on Coupons and Money on Food Groceries

In a world where every dollar counts, finding ways to save on everyday expenses is a smart move. Among the most significant regular expenses for most households is grocery shopping. Thankfully, with the right strategies, you can cut down on your grocery bill significantly without sacrificing the quality of your meals. Here are 15 effective ways to save both coupons and money on food groceries.

**1. Plan Your Meals: Planning your meals in advance not only helps you stick to a grocery list but also reduces the chances of impulse buying.

2. Create a Shopping List: A well-thought-out shopping list prevents unnecessary purchases and keeps you focused on what you truly need.

3. Check Weekly Ads: Before heading to the store, browse through weekly ads to identify the best deals and plan you’re shopping accordingly.

4. Utilize Digital Coupons: Many stores offer digital coupons that can be loaded onto your loyalty card, providing instant savings at the checkout.

5. Use Cash back Apps: Explore cash back apps that offer rebates on specific grocery items, allowing you to earn money back after your purchase.

6. Join Rewards Programs: Loyalty programs often provide exclusive discounts, special offers, and even free items for regular customers.

7. Price Comparison: Compare prices across different stores to ensure you're getting the best deals on your essentials.

8. Buy in Bulk: Non-perishable items can be bought in bulk, reducing the cost per unit and saving you money in the long run.

9. Shop Seasonal Produce: Opt for seasonal fruits and vegetables, as they are not only fresher but also cheaper than out-of-season alternatives.

10. Clip Physical Coupons: Don't overlook traditional paper coupons. You can find them in newspapers, magazines, or even mailers.

11. Stack Coupons: Some stores allow you to stack manufacturer and store coupons for even more savings on a single item.

12. Follow Brands on Social Media: Brands often share exclusive deals and promotions on their social media platforms, so make sure to follow your favorites.

13. Use Discount Gift Cards: Purchase discounted gift cards for your preferred grocery store to instantly lower your expenses.

14. Try Store Brands: Store-brand products are usually more affordable than name-brand items and often comparable in quality.

15. Avoid Shopping Hungry: Shopping on an empty stomach can lead to impulse buying, so make sure to eat before hitting the store.
